Use Vue to implement website SEO optimization
In today's era of digitalization and informatization, search engine optimization (SEO) has become one of the key factors in the success of a website. When using modern frameworks such as development, developers are usually concerned with building efficient single-page applications (SPAs). However, single-page applications may face some challenges in SEO, as most search engines may not be able to effectively handle JavaScript-generated content when crawling. This article will explain how to use Vue to optimize your website's SEO and provide some sample code to help you achieve these optimizations.

2. Its SEO Challenges
It is a popular JavaScript framework suitable for building dynamic user interfaces. But since it mostly relies on client rendering, this can lead to several SEO challenges:
- Content delay loading: When search engines crawl pages, they may stop before JavaScript execution, which may result in uncrawling important content.
- Lack of static HTML: Search engines generally prefer static HTML pages because they are easy to crawl and index.

1. Server-side rendering (SSR)
Server-side rendering (SSR) is one of the best solutions to Vue application SEO problems. It allows you to generate a complete HTML page on the server and then send it to the client. This way, search engines can see the complete HTML content when crawling.

2. Asynchronous components using Vue Router
If you use Vue Router, you can reasonably leverage asynchronous components to load on demand, which will help improve page loading speed and thus improve SEO performance.
Sample code
const User = () => import('./components/'); const routes = [ { path: '/user/:id', component: User } ];
In this example, user components are loaded only when accessing a specific route. This lazy loading mechanism reduces the initial loading time, improves the user experience, and is also beneficial to SEO.
3. Meta Tag Management
Setting the right title and meta tag for each page is an important part of SEO. In Vue, you can usevue-meta
To manage the meta information of the page.
Sample code
First, installvue-meta
:
npm install vue-meta
Then use it in the Vue app:
import Vue from 'vue'; import VueMeta from 'vue-meta'; (VueMeta); export default { metaInfo() { return { title: 'This is the title of the page', meta: [ { name: 'description', content: 'This is the description of the page' }, { name: 'keywords', content: 'vue, seo, example' } ] }; } };

5. Monitoring and analysis
SEO is an ongoing process where you need to monitor the performance of your website regularly. Using tools such as Google Analytics and Google Search Console can help you understand user behavior and potential SEO issues.
